18 lines
1.3 KiB
Markdown
18 lines
1.3 KiB
Markdown
# СТАТИКА
|
||
|
||
Эта папка предназначена для хранения статических файлов, таких как изображения, стили CSS и JavaScript файлы.
|
||
Папка будет внутри контейнера, а файлы внутри папки будут доступны с помощью gunicorn и whitenoise на хосте.
|
||
|
||
Но в случае сбоя контейнера, ошибок Django и ошибок 404 при доступе в media (которые будут в папке `media` на
|
||
внешнем хосте с доступом через nginx), то эти файлы могут стать недоступны. Таким образом, файлы необхдимые
|
||
для отображения кастовых страниц ошибок 400, 403, 404, 500 и других должны быть скопированы на внешний хост,
|
||
в папку `media/_error` в момент запуска контейнера (с помощью `entrypoint.sh` или инструкций `command`
|
||
в `docker-compose.yml`)
|
||
|
||
. Вот список этих файлов (путь указан относительно папки `static`):
|
||
* svgs/favicon.svg
|
||
* img/favicon.png
|
||
* img/favicon.ico
|
||
* svgs/xxx-error.svg
|
||
* svgs/404-error.svg
|
||
* svgs/500-error.svg |